+ * If journaling is requested at file creation time, we must make note of
+ * the request, and delay implementing it until receipt of the first
+ * begin transaction message. This is necessary as the file structure will
+ * not have been fully initialized at the point the request is received.
+ *
+ * The following fields support this facility.
+ *
+ * mdj_startup_pending: Boolean flag used to indicate that we must
+ * do setup for journaling on the next begin transaction
+ * call.
+ *
+ * mdj_startup_f: Pointer to the instance of H5F_t used in the metadata
+ * journaling startup.
+ *
+ * mdj_startup_dxpl_id: dxpl_id used in the metadata journaling startup.
+ *
+ * mdj_startup_jrnl_file_name: Pointer to a string containing the name of
+ * the journal file.
+ *
+ * mdj_startup_buf_size: Size of the buffers used in the metadata journal
+ * buffer ring buffer.
+ *
+ * mdj_startup_num_bufs: Number of buffers in the metadata journal buffer
+ * ring buffer.
+ *
+ * mdj_startup_use_aio: use_aio parameter used when setting up metadata
+ * journaling.
+ *
+ * mdj_startup_human_readable: human_readable parameter used when setting
+ * up metadata journaling.
+ *

+ * Macro: H5C2__UPDATE_RP_FOR_LOAD
+ *
+ * Purpose: Update the replacement policy data structures for a
+ * load from disk of the specified cache entry.
+ *
+ * Note that we update the replacement policy for load only
+ * as a convenience -- the newly loaded entry will be
+ * protected immediately. If this starts to eat up a
+ * significant number of cycles, we will have to re-work
+ * the code to avoid this step.
+ *
+ * At present, we only support the modified LRU policy, so
+ * this function deals with that case unconditionally. If
+ * we ever support other replacement policies, the function
+ * should switch on the current policy and act accordingly.
+ *
+ * In theory, the loaded entry should be clean, but due
+ * to a bug fix, it is possible that we will dirty it during
+ * the load.
+ *
